Itinerary: Discovery Thailand The Golden Chersonese

Day 1: Bangkok Arrival

Welcome to Bangkok, the capital of Thailand. You will be met at Bangkok International airport by our tour guide and taken to the hotel for a two-night stay. Enjoy some free time in the afternoon and take the opportunity to visit Chatuchak market — one of the largest in Thailand.

Day 2: Bangkok Discovery and Canal Tour

Breakfast at the hotel. The tour of Bangkok begins with a visit to the Royal Grand Palace — one of the most beautiful examples of an ancient Siamese court, and the residence of previous Kings of Thailand. Experience the Funeral Palace, Reception Palace, Throne Hall, Coronation Hall, Royal Guest House, and beautiful Emerald Buddha Temple. Lunch is served in one of Bangkok’s delightful riverside restaurants. After lunch, sail through the canals of Thonburi on a long-tailed boat as it passes by the imposing temples, wooden houses built on stilts, coconut groves, decorated shrines, spirit houses, and canal vendors. Bangkok is known as the “Venice of the East”. Life along the river has become an integral part of the Thai lifestyle, and a boat cruise allows visitors to see the traditional Thai way of life along the riverbank — despite the passing years, it remains much the same. • Step off the boat and visit Wat Pho — the temple of the reclining Buddha — top of a list of six first-class royal temples in Thailand and recognized by UNESCO in its Memory of the World Programme. The afternoon ends with a visit to Wat Traimit — Bangkok's most famous temple with the Golden Buddha made with 5.5 tons of solid gold. Return to the hotel for a second night in Bangkok.

Day 3: Floating Market — Kanchanaburi

Have a nice breakfast at the hotel. You will be picked up to Ratchaburi Province. At the pier, absorb the scenery of rural life with a long-tail speedboat ride to the floating market. Damnoen Saduak Floating Market seems barely touched by modern life. Take the opportunity to buy food, fruits, flowers, and other local products from the boat vendors. Experience the Thai lifestyle of ancient times, still widely practiced in this area as the boat sails into the side market, offering various kinds of exotic Thai fruits and handicrafts. Continue on the long-tail boat to Kanchanaburi and the famous Bridge over the River Kwai — now a memorial to World War II. After that, we will visit the nearby war cemetery. Itinerary: Thailand in Styles in 13 Days

DAY 1 Arrive Chiang Mai By Flight

Your Thailand adventure begins with your arrival in Chiang Mai. Your private driver will meet you at the airport, holding a signboard with your name. He will escort you to your accommodation right in the heart of the city. You can easily explore the neighborhood at your own pace or relax at the hotel after the flight.

In the afternoon visit Doi Suthep temples, the most sacred temple upon the hill with its enormous mythological Nagas staircase of 306 steps and inside the cloister is an intriguing copper-placed chedi topped by a five-tier gold parasol, which contains relics of Lord Buddha. On a clear day, there are incomparable views over the city of Chiang Mai from the temple grounds. Return to hotel and free at leisure.

Overnight in Chiang Mai.

DAY 2 Half day Elephant Jungle Sanctuary - Cooking Lesson at Asia Scenic Cooking School (B/L/D)

Get up early in the morning and leave the hotel around 6:30-7:00 am. Take a drive approximately 1.5 hours South of Chiang Mai through rolling hills, forest, and local farming areas. Upon arrival at the Elephant Jungle Sanctuary, you will change into Karen traditional clothing and learn about the elephants and how to make medicine for them. Then you will meet the elephants and have the opportunity to feed them and interact with them. Don't forget to take amazing pictures! You will also learn about elephants' behavior and history. Later change into your swimming clothes and walk down to the river to join the mud spa with elephants. Wrap up your day with a traditional Thai lunch before saying goodbye to elephants.

Have a relaxing time at the hotel until 15:30 when you will be transferred to Asia Scenic Thai Cooking School. Get to a local fresh market and learn how to select raw materials and seasonings then attend a cooking workshop to learn about the menu. The menu ranges from appetizers, curry, stir-fried dishes, soup, and salad, to dessert. Then get up close to the chef, who will share with you the special techniques to make authentic Thai dishes. Then enjoy what you cooked for dinner.

Overnight in Chiang Mai.

DAY 3 Visit Doi Inthanon National Park, Driving Through The Beautiful Scenery and Paddy Fields (B)

After breakfast, we will head to Doi Inthanon National park. Take a scenic drive through the beautiful scenery of paddy rice fields. Visit pagodas of the King and the Queen built by the Royal Thai air force to commemorate their 60th birthdays. At the pagodas, you will admire the beautiful scenery of the mountains in the park from the viewpoint. Then head to Karen hill tribe village to see the local daily life and have a stop at the colorful Hill tribe market. On the return trip have a stop at Wachiratharn waterfall.

In the afternoon, we will visit the Mae Klang Luang Nature trail. This trail will get you far away from the main tourist route and allow you to see a very interesting cross-section of this stunning national park. The trail will first follow a forested route downhill before it meets the river. You will spend some time following the river and pass Pa Dok Siew Waterfall where you can cool off with a refreshing swim. The trail will eventually open out into agricultural land which surrounds Mae Klang Luang Karen village. you will see coffee bushes and rice paddies. We will make a stop at a local coffee house where they roast, hand grind, and prepare freshly brewed coffee from the hills surrounding the village before heading back to the hotel.

DAY 6 Combined city, Grand Palace and Klong Tour (B/L)

Have breakfast at the hotel and get ready for exploring the most remarkable sites of Bangkok. Start your exploration with the Wart Traimit to see one of the precious treasures of Thailand - the Golden Buddha statue. Then head to Wat Pho to admire the beauty of its architecture and see a giant Reclining Buddha. Then, spend time visiting the Grand Palace, Coronation Hall, Funeral Hall and famous Emerald Buddha. This is the most famous landmark of Bangkok which cannot be missed, it used to be the residence of the Royal family since 1782, and still is used for official ceremonies. Have lunch at a local restaurant. In the afternoon board the long-tail boat and cruise along the canal to see Thai houses and typical rural life. rap up your sightseeing with the visit to the Temple of Dawn (Wat Arun), which is one of the most beautiful temples in the city.

Overnight in Bangkok.

DAY 7 Full Day Ayutthaya and Bang Pa-In Tour With a Tuk Tuk Ride (B)

Depart from Bangkok in the early morning to visit the Summer Palace at Bang Pa-In, built by King Rama IV at a time of growing European architecture influence in Thailand. Then board a long-tail boat and get to Ayutthaya. On the way admire the beautiful sceneries and the local life along the river. Have lunch at a local restaurant. In the afternoon continue your exploration with a visit to various temples in Ayuthaya which once was Thailand s ancient capital of Thailand from 1350 to 1767 before the invasion of the Burmese army. Explore these ruined temples in Ayutthaya Historical Park using the local transport tuk-tuk. Start your exploration by seeing Wat Phanan Cheong, which had one of the most beautiful 19-m tall Buddha statues. Then continue to one of the oldest temples in this area Wat Mahathat followed by Wat Phra Sri Sanphet temple. Then visit the Elephant camp, which is the elephants' place for rest, you will enjoy seeing these beautiful animals. Then visit Wat Lokkaya (Wat Pranon) with the big Reclining Buddha, and Wat Chai Wattanaram, which once served as a Royal temple. Return to Bangkok by car.
